Teamshares, officially known as Teamshares Inc., is a pioneering company headquartered in the United States, with significant operations across various regions. Founded in 2020, Teamshares operates within the employee ownership industry, focusing on transforming small businesses into employee-owned enterprises. The company’s core offerings include a unique platform that facilitates the transition of privately held businesses to employee ownership, empowering workers and enhancing company culture. Teamshares stands out for its innovative approach to business succession, which not only preserves jobs but also fosters a sense of community among employees. With a commitment to creating sustainable business models, Teamshares has quickly established itself as a leader in the market, achieving notable milestones in promoting employee ownership across diverse sectors.
